What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der defined by relentless patterns of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. Although signs differ by specific, ADHD can significantly impact educational, occupational, and social functioning. It is important for afflicted individuals to get appropriate diagnosis and tailored treatment, which is where private ADHD services come into play.
Common Symptoms of ADHDNegligence: Difficulty in sustaining attention, forgetfulness, and poor organization.Hyperactivity: Excessive fidgeting, a failure to remain seated, and talking exceedingly.Impulsivity: Interrupting others, failure to await one's turn, and making hasty choices.The Importance of Diagnosis
A formal diagnosis by qualified specialists is important to identify whether an individual has ADHD. Proper diagnosis helps with the advancement of efficient management methods, consisting of treatment, medication, and academic assistance.
The Private ADHD Diagnosis Process in Glasgow
For those seeking a Private Adhd Diagnosis Glasgow ADHD diagnosis in Glasgow, the procedure typically involves a number of crucial steps. Below is an overview of the basic treatment:
1. Initial Consultation
Clients typically start with an initial assessment. Throughout this meeting, the person's concerns and behaviors will be examined. It's important to be candid and supply in-depth info concerning signs to help assist the diagnostic process.
2. Comprehensive Assessment
Once preliminary issues are discussed, official screening and assessments might take place. This may include questionnaires, interviews with the client and family members, and standardized ADHD assessment tools.
3. Diagnosis
Based upon the information collected throughout the assessment, the psychiatrist or psychologist will conclude whether a diagnosis of ADHD is suitable. This diagnosis will follow the requirements mentioned in the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ders).
4. Treatment Plan
Upon confirming a diagnosis, experts will develop a tailored treatment strategy. This might involve a mix of treatment (e.g., Cognitive Behavioral Therapy), medication management, lifestyle modifications, and coping techniques.
5. Follow-up Appointments
Continuous tracking and follow-up appointments are frequently suggested to assess treatment efficiency and make essential adjustments.

Reduced Waiting Times: Private services frequently offer quicker access to assessments and diagnosis compared to public services, which can have long waiting lists.
Personalized Care: Private suppliers can provide a more personalized approach, guaranteeing that each diagnosis and subsequent treatment plan is tailored particularly to the patient's requirements.
Comprehensive Services: Many private clinics in Glasgow use integrated services, enabling for psychological health assistance, instructional guidance, and access to medication management all in one place.
Privacy: Private assessments and treatments typically prioritize patient confidentiality, which can create a more comfy environment for people looking for help.
Considerations When Choosing Private ADHD Diagnosis
While the private diagnosis route offers numerous benefits, there are also factors to consider to be mindful of:
Cost: Private assessments can be expensive, and numerous insurance coverage might not cover these costs. It's essential to assess financial alternatives before continuing.
Varied Qualifications: Ensure that the specialists carrying out the assessment are certified and experienced in ADHD diagnosis and treatment.
Follow-up Care: Inquire about the availability of ongoing assistance and follow-up care, as this is crucial for reliable management of ADHD.
Frequently Asked Questions About Private ADHD Diagnosis in GlasgowQ1: How much does a private ADHD diagnosis cost in Glasgow?
The cost can differ considerably depending on the center and the comprehensiveness of the assessment. On average, individuals can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 400 to ₤ 800 for a total diagnosis.
Q2: What qualifications should I look for in a professional performing the assessment?
Try to find psychologists or psychiatrists with specific experience and credentials in ADHD. It's best to pick professionals who are certified and have a background in neurodevelopmental disorders.
Q3: How long does the private assessment process take?
The assessment might take a number of weeks to complete. However, preliminary consultations can often be scheduled fairly quickly, permitting prompt evaluation and diagnosis.
Q4: Can adults be diagnosed with ADHD?
Yes, adults can be identified with ADHD, although the discussion of signs might differ from that in children. Lots of adults seek private diagnosis after having a hard time with signs throughout their lives.
Q5: Will my diagnosis be confidential?
Yes, private centers focus on patient privacy. Nevertheless, it's advisable to go over privacy policies throughout the preliminary assessment.
